2016-09-22 17:41:25 jiadabin 阅读数 3206
1)当你的format格式是
NSDateFormatter* dateFormatter = [[[NSDateFormatter alloc] init] autorelease];
[dateFormatter setDateFormat:@"yyyy-MM-dd HH:mm:ss"]; // 这里是用大写的 H
NSString* dateStr = [dateFormatter stringFromDate:date];
你获得就是24小时制的。
2)当你的format格式用的是
[dateFormatter setDateFormat:@"yyyy-MM-dd hh:mm:ss"]; // 这里是用小写的 h
你获得的就是12小事制的。
2017-01-12 15:08:42 phyky 阅读数 178

支持高度自定义,有以下那么多种显示格式,并支持12小时或者24小时制


格式 备注
SHOW_YYYY
SHOW_MM
SHOW_DD
SHOW_HH
SHOW_mm
SHOW_YYYYMM 年、月
SHOW_MMDD 月、日
SHOW_HHmm 时、分
SHOW_YYYYMMDD 年、月、日
SHOW_YYYYMMDDHHmm 年、月、日、时、分

演示图


注:demo下载

2016-11-11 18:58:00 weixin_34112208 阅读数 15

1)当你的format格式是
NSDateFormatter* dateFormatter = [[[NSDateFormatter alloc] init] autorelease];
[dateFormatter setDateFormat:@"yyyy-MM-dd HH:mm:ss"]; // 这里是用大写的 H
NSString* dateStr = [dateFormatter stringFromDate:date];
你获得就是24小时制的。
2)当你的format格式用的是
[dateFormatter setDateFormat:@"yyyy-MM-dd hh:mm:ss"]; // 这里是用小写的 h
你获得的就是12小事制的。 

转载于:https://www.cnblogs.com/xsyl/p/6055329.html

没有更多推荐了,返回首页